Why PHP Continues to Power Modern Web Development

Many businesses mistakenly assume PHP is outdated because it has existed for decades. In reality, modern PHP has evolved significantly with improved performance, security, cleaner syntax, and advanced frameworks like Laravel, Symfony, and CodeIgniter.

PHP remains highly relevant because it solves real business problems efficiently:

  • Rapid application development
  • Cost-effective backend systems
  • Strong database integration
  • Excellent hosting support
  • Scalable API development
  • Flexible CMS and eCommerce solutions
  • Large developer ecosystem

For startups and growing businesses, this combination is extremely valuable. Development speed directly impacts market competitiveness, and PHP allows businesses to launch products without overengineering the infrastructure.

2. Faster Development Without Sacrificing Quality

PHP frameworks significantly accelerate development. Frameworks like Laravel provide:

  • Authentication systems
  • Routing
  • ORM support
  • Queue handling
  • API tools
  • Testing environments

An experienced developer can use these capabilities efficiently while maintaining code quality and scalability.

Security Is Another Major Reason Businesses Hire PHP Developers

Security issues can destroy user trust and create major financial risks.

Experienced PHP developers implement:

  • Secure authentication
  • Role-based access control
  • Encrypted data handling
  • Input validation
  • SQL injection prevention
  • API security layers
  • Secure session management

Applications handling payments, customer records, or sensitive business data require strong backend security from the start.
